Summer Nights: In Alley Pond Park in Queens, the Lure of Nocturnal Creatures

Sunday, August 12, 2012 - 23:50 in Biology & Nature

Mike Feller, New York City’s chief naturalist, ventures into Alley Pond Park in Queens at night looking for creatures like slugs, spiders, moths and beetles.
